What Topics are Covered in an Introductory Chemistry Class?

In an introductory chemistry class, students learn basic chemistry knowledge and skills, like properties of solids, liquids and gases, chemical bonding and radioactivity. Students taking an introductory chemistry class may be majoring in chemistry, a science field, health care field or any other subject. Introductory Chemistry Overview

An introductory chemistry class can be taken in high school, a community college or a university. It may be a general education course or part of a chemistry degree program curriculum. Also, chemistry is commonly studied in various science, engineering and health care degree programs. In addition to general chemistry, introductory classes may be offered in organic chemistry, analytical chemistry, human environment chemistry and quantitative chemistry.
